The Historical Marker Database app for Android finds the nearest historical marker in the HMdb.org database from your current location and opens the details page for that marker at HMdb.org in your browser. From there you can learn more about that marker and find other nearby markers.

It picks up your current location and loads HMDB using your current lat/long. This should show the closest marker (if the marker data is correct AND your phone gets a good GPS location) as well as a list of nearby markers.
To Whitney who said it didn't bring up the closest marker.. this could be because the location is wrong in HMdb or your device didn't have a good GPS lock. GPS is still semi-imprecise with a lot of devices. The marker across the street still should have shown up on the list of nearby markers.
